EnviroKlenz Laundry Enhancer Odor Eliminator is a fragrance-free, non-toxic laundry powder designed to remove tough odors like sweat, chemicals, mildew, and pet smells. Made from earth minerals, it’s safe for sensitive skin and septic systems, compatible with all washer types, and provides up to 80 loads per container. Good some with multiple chemical sensitivities
I have multiple chemical sensitivities and get an autoimmune reaction to most artificial fragrances. This does a great job of getting out fragrances that my husband may have been around during the day, especially at work. It does not do a great job at getting out fragrances from clothes worn by people who deliberately wear fragrance products - my sister in law gave me a shirt and I couldn't get the scent of her Deodorant out. I also use this on new clothes (organic, I won't buy conventional clothes because of the high levels of formaldehyde and other toxic chemicals) to get out any fragrances from storage, shipment, etc. I definitely notice a difference using this compared to just washing. It is more effective in getting scents out. I do set the washing machine to do an extra rinse, since it can leave some residue, and I have to wipe down the door after doing a load to get the powder off. A friend of mine who also has multiple chemical sensitivities can't use this because it bothers her - each of us is pretty unique. She said it has something similar to baking soda in it and she can't tolerate baking soda.

Didn't remove laundry fragrance from elastic waistbands
Do your wallet a favor and just get the Arm and Hammer Washing Soda. This product is basically washing soda with a few other ingredients. I wanted to remove some fragranced laundry smell from the waistband of some cotton pants. I soaked them in a small bin of hot water with 1 tbls of the product and let sit for at least 24hrs. Then repeated the process the next day. Then a few days later, washed it with my normal unscented, plant-based laundry detergent. The smell did NOT reduce at all. I've had success in the past removing fragrance smell (from natural fabrics like cotton) with multiple soakings in hot water with washing soda, Murphy's Oil Soap, peppermint oil, castile soap (.. and not necessarily all those together at the same time. ) I had hoped this product would work for synthetic fabrics, but clearly it doesn't. Haven't tried soaking in vodka or milk yet, but I plan to try that at some point.

Works like nothing else to remove perfume from clothes
I use this to remove perfume from second-hand clothing. I've tried everything, and nothing else works like this does. I can wash an item 20 times, soak it in vinegar and baking soda, and all the other tricks that don't work very well. I dissolve this in hot water in a bucket, add a little mild soap, and soak for a couple of days to remove perfume. Some items are so bad I have to repeat this process 3 times.
